About this property

    This two bedroom bungalow which has been recently refurbished to a very good standard and being sold with no onward chain is located in a quiet and serene road. The property has a new bathroom and kitchen which are less than a year old, newly laid carpets throughout, a boiler which is three years old and been serviced every year and double glazed windows throughout which are six years old making it perfect for those who are looking to move straight in and enjoy their new home.

    The property also benefits from off street parking to the front for one car but the front lawn could easily be converted into additional parking if need be. There is a good sized low maintenance rear garden with a shed to remain and wide side access making it a blank canvas for keen gardeners or perfect for those that don't want too much upkeep.

    Tenure - Freehold

    Council Tax Band - C

    Measurements

    Lounge – 20’6” x 10’ increasing to 11’9”

    Kitchen – 8’3” x 10’7”

    Bedroom One – 11’4” x 12’7”

    Bedroom Two – 9’2” x 9’4”

    Bathroom – 6’4” x 6’6”

    Internal

    Upon entering the property you will find the the property has been fully refurbished with brand new carpets, and a kitchen and bathroom which are a year old. The master bedroom is located to the front of the property and benefits from the South facing sun, the large lounge which has a feature fireplace and overlooks the front and rear garden allowing for natural light all day long. The second bedroom can also be used as a multi function space, ideal for a home office, nursery or a dressing room. The kitchen which is located to the rear of the property and has direct access to the rear garden and the property is completed by the three piece bathroom which has a shower attached over the bath

    External

    To the front of the property you will find off street parking for one car but there's the potential to create parking for up to three cars if the lawn was converted to block paving. There is a large side access which goes through to the low maintenance rear garden which benefits from a seating patio area and shed to remain

    Location

    The property is located in a serene and tranquil location but is also allows easy access to the A127 and Rayleigh Road which offers an array of shops, cafes and restaurants

    School Catchment

    The school catchments for the property are Eastwood Primary School and Nursery & The Eastwood Academy
